Default Adventure Time Munchkin

So I was playing a game of Adventure Time Munchkin with friends recently and came across something that sparked an argument. A friend was in combat with a monster that was mated, and he used a magic wand to dispel the monster (takes the treasure but not the levels).

So my question is if the magic wand gets rid of the Mate card as well,

Default Re: Adventure Time Munchkin

No; the Mate is a separate monster. For bookkeeping reasons, it's usually best to banish the Mate and leave the original monster.
